← TechnologyWhich outcome occurs when a progressive cavity pump rotor experiences excessive eccentric motion?
A)Flow pulsations and pressure spikes✓
B)Reduced priming performance
C)Increased energy efficiency
D)Decreased viscosity sensitivity
💡 Explanation
When a progressive cavity pump rotor has excessive eccentric motion, increased shear stresses occur because the rotor rotates unevenly within the stator's shape, leading to pulsating flow. Therefore, flow pulsations and pressure spikes result, as opposed to priming, efficiency or viscosity, which depend on different aspects.
